What is Debt Payoff Assistant?

Debt Payoff Assistant is a finance tool designed to help users manage and eliminate debt using the debt-snowball method. The app allows for tracking multiple debts and provides a structured approach to applying extra payments to accelerate payoff timelines.

What Are The Key Features?

Debt-snowball MethodStandard

Automates the strategy of paying minimums on all debts while applying extra funds to the smallest balance first.

Multiple Debts TrackingStandard

Supports tracking an unlimited number of individual debt accounts.

Who is SVT Software?

SVT Software occupies a distinct niche in the finance category by catering to users who reject automated bank syncing in favor of privacy and granular manual control. Their strategic advantage is a long-standing reputation for digital ledger replacements, though they are currently navigating a high-friction transition from legacy versions to a new product architecture. The primary tension involves maintaining a loyal user base while resolving critical data-syncing issues that threaten their historical reliability as a paper-checkbook alternative.
